    #4

    Las Cuatro Milpas

    Barrio Logan
    Order: Rolled taco + chorizo + beans $2.50–4

    Open since 1933. Handmade tortillas, cash-only, closes when food runs out. The definitive old-school San Diego taco.

    Local tips

    1. 1

      Corn tortillas are the default at serious taquerías — ask for corn if you're handed flour.

    2. 2

      Green salsa is almost always spicier than red in San Diego. Test before you pour.

    3. 3

      Order 3–4 tacos per person; SD tacos are small on purpose.

    4. 4

      Cash speeds up orders at Barrio Logan institutions and most South Bay trucks.

    5. 5

      Arrive before 11 AM on weekends at Las Cuatro Milpas and other old-school spots.
